    1999 f350. Glow Pugs?
    .3I have a 1999 ford F350 with a 7.3 it has 208,000 miles on it. I bought it about 12,000 miles ago and its been running like a champ till about 207,500 miles, I did not drive my truck for about 3 weeks and now it doesn't run right. When I start in the morning day or night if the motor is cold it runs bad. If I floor it will get up to about 10mph then the turbo kicks in and gets me going to about 25 mph very slow though. Once the running temperature gets up to where it should be it runs flawless. I am thinking this is due to the glow plugs going bad. Is this so? To my knowledge they have never been changed but the truck has been well maintained.

    If it pours white smoke when you start it then yes either the glow plugs or the timer is bad. 7.3 I would sure start with the plug timer as they are known for going bad! This could also cause the lack of power when cold because the cylinders are still loaded up with diesel. Kind of like pumping a gas motor too much and flooding it, Doesn't want to run until the unused fuel is gone.
